Turnaround for Children Toolkit
The Whole-Child Design Blueprint encourages all classrooms, schools and systems to:
--Start with a shared purpose and commitment to holistic development and equitable outcomes for all students that drives improvement goals and priorities.
--Co-create a supportive school and classroom environment that is physically, emotionally, and identity safe, while creating a strong sense of community and belonging.
--Shift to developmental relationships – among teachers, students, leaders, and community – as the foundation.
--Set students up for success by facilitating rich learning experiences that integrate knowledge, skill and mindset development.
--Engage in transformational change together through shared leadership and ownership.
